IMG_5901b-1-960x960.jpgRecord and development:
Internet poker surfaced when you look at the belated 1990s due to breakthroughs in technology plus the internet. The initial on-line poker space, earth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a small but enthusiastic neighborhood. But was in the early 2000s that online poker practiced exponential growth, primarily as a result of intro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Popularity and Accessibility:
One of many reasons for the enormous popularity of internet poker is its availability. People can log in to their favorite internet poker systems whenever you want, from everywhere, using their computers or mobile phones. Advantages of On-line Poker:
On-line poker provides several benefits over traditional br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ises. Firstly, it provides a larger range of game choices, including different poker alternatives and stakes, catering toward choices and budgets of most forms of players. In addition, internet poker rooms are open 24/7, eliminating the constraints of actual casino working hours. Moreover, on line systems often offer attractive incentives, loyalty programs, and capability to play several tables at the same time, enhancing the entire gaming experience.

Financial and Personal Influence:
The rise of on-line poker has had an important financial impact globally. Internet poker systems generate significant revenue through rake fees, event entry charges, and advertising. This revenue has actually led to job creation and opportunities when you look at the video gaming industry. Furthermore, on-line poker has actually added to an increase in taxation revenue for governing bodies in which its regulated, promoting community solutions.

From a personal point of view, online poker has fostered a worldwide poker community, bridging geographical barriers. Players from diverse backgrounds and places can interact and participate, cultivating a sense of camaraderie. Internet poker has additionally played a vital role in promoting the overall game's appeal and attracting new people, ultimately causing the expansion of poker industry all together.
